What's Happening?
Vanda Pharmaceuticals has reported its financial results for the first quarter of 2026, highlighting a 26% increase in Fanapt net product sales, reaching $29.6 million. The company also launched NEREUS, a new prescription medicine for motion-induced vomiting,
through an innovative direct-to-consumer platform. Vanda's full-year revenue guidance has been raised to $240-$290 million, reflecting the anticipated contribution from NEREUS. Additionally, BYSANTI received FDA approval for treating bipolar I disorder and schizophrenia. The company is also advancing its pipeline with several late-stage clinical studies, including a Phase III study for BYSANTI as a treatment for major depressive disorder.

What's Next?
Vanda Pharmaceuticals plans to continue its focus on commercial execution and pipeline advancement. The company is preparing for the commercial launch of BYSANTI and is progressing with late-stage clinical studies for its other products. The FDA's review of the Biologics License Application for imsidolimab, with a target action date in December 2026, is a key upcoming milestone.
